What It Is

Sonic Blocks is a modular health-focused smart speaker platform for Aging-in-Place. It is not a conventional voice assistant, but an AgeTech device designed around remote patient monitoring, chronic disease management, real-world data collection, and alerts for family members or healthcare providers. The website emphasizes its ability to identify and authenticate the voices of older adults or patients, and to use AI insights to detect early risk signals such as voice patterns and changes in daily habits.

Core Capabilities and AI Dimension

Its core capabilities include patented voice and gesture control, voice-based identity recognition/authentication/authorization, health risk alerts, and modular hardware expansion. The platform can connect to modules such as cameras, displays, and sensors, as well as smartwatches, wearables, and medical devices, covering a wide range of metrics including activity, exercise, breathing, heart rate, blood pressure, stress, blood glucose, sleep, and body temperature. The AI component is mainly used to identify risks related to chronic diseases, neurodegenerative conditions, and mental health from changes in voice and behavior. However, the website does not disclose specific models, accuracy rates, clinical validation results, or the range of supported conditions, so its medical-grade reliability still requires further verification.

Privacy, Integrations, and Pricing

Sonic Blocks presents privacy as a core selling point. It claims to use distributed and decentralized authentication, encrypted communication, and an authorization mechanism that lets patients control β€œwhat data is collected and who can access it,” which is important for user acceptance in remote monitoring for older adults. In terms of integration, the website mentions connectivity with wearables and medical devices, but does not specify whether it offers open APIs, SDKs, FHIR/HL7 support, EHR integration, or compatibility with particular brands. Pricing, trials, purchase methods, and subscription fees are not disclosed, and no payment method information is shown.

Pros, Cons, and Best-Fit Users

Its strengths are a clear positioning and a focus on real pain points in Aging-in-Place, such as privacy, independence, unwitnessed emergencies, and continuous monitoring for chronic conditions. The modular hardware approach also makes it easier to customize for individual patient needs. The main drawback is the limited public information available, especially the lack of clinical data, production status, service coverage, after-sales details, and algorithm performance disclosures. It is better suited to families focused on remote patient monitoring, senior care organizations, healthcare providers, and clinical research teams that need to collect real-world data.
